Light-induced quantum friction of carbon nanotubes in water

Abstract Friction slows down moving objects at both macroscopic and microscopic scales1. At the electronic level, quantum friction describes direct transfer of momentum between a liquid and the electrons of a solid2. Owing to its microscopic nature, this phenomenon remains experimentally challenging to capture3.

One of the sky's rarest phenomena is back: How to see rare night-shining clouds this summer

One of the sky's rarest phenomena is back: How to see rare night-shining clouds this summer Night shining noctilucent clouds could brighten the sky before dawn and after sunset from tonight! Noctilucent cloud season has officially begun! One of the earliest sightings was captured by photographer John Clement, glowing in the skies over the city of Kennewick, Washington, on June 2, who had set out to capture a striking conjunction of Venus and Jupiter, which had occurred earlier that evening.
